Percents form a foundational mathematical concept that Grade 4 students encounter as they transition from basic fractions to more complex proportional reasoning. These comprehensive presentations provide structured instruction through visual learning approaches that break down the relationship between parts and wholes, helping students understand how percentages represent portions of 100. The concept explanation materials guide learners through fundamental percent recognition, from understanding that 50% means half of something to visualizing percentages through grids, pie charts, and real-world examples like test scores and discount pricing. Students develop critical thinking skills as they learn to convert between fractions, decimals, and percentages while building the mathematical foundation necessary for advanced proportional reasoning in subsequent grade levels.
